Overview for RITES Limited Apprentices Recruitment
RITES Limited, a Government of India Enterprise, has released the detailed notification for the engagement of 252 Apprentice positions across Graduate Engineering, Graduate Non-Engineering, Diploma, and ITI trades.
The apprenticeship will be for one year, and selection will be based purely on merit, calculated from the marks scored in the essential qualifying examination.Candidates must apply through the NATS/NAPS portal depending on their qualification, and then upload their documents through the RITES Application Form before the last date.

Educational Qualification Details
The essential qualification should be from a recognized Institution/University approved by UGC/AICTE (for Graduate/Diploma) or NCVT/SCVT (for ITI).
Graduate Engineering
A full-time Engineering Degree in the relevant discipline.
Graduate Non-Engineering
A full-time degree such as BA, BBA, B.Com, B.Sc, or BCA depending on the discipline.
Diploma Apprentices
A full-time Diploma in the relevant engineering trade.
ITI Apprentices
A full-time ITI qualification in the respective trade.).
Candidates must have the minimum qualifying marks:
- 60% for General/EWS
- 50% for SC/ST/OBC(NCL)/PwBD

Age Limit
Candidates must be at least 18 years old as on 17 November 2025.
Selection Process
The selection process is straightforward and transparent.
- Shortlisting
Candidates will be shortlisted based on the marks scored in the essential qualification.
If two candidates have the same marks, the older candidate will be placed higher. - Merit List Preparation
After verifying documents submitted through the RITES Application Form, the merit list will be prepared. - Offer of Apprenticeship
Shortlisted candidates will receive an email from apprenticeship@rites.com
The merit list will also be uploaded on the RITES website. - Document Verification at Joining
Original documents must be produced only at the time of joining.
No hard copies need to be submitted earlier. - Subsequent Merit Lists
Vacancies remaining after the first round may be filled through later merit lists

How to Apply
The application process has two mandatory steps:
Step 1: Register on NATS/NAPS Portal
- Engineering, Degree, and Diploma candidates:
Register on the NATS portal: https://nats.education.gov.in/student_type.php - ITI candidates:
Register on the NAPS portal: https://www.apprenticeshipindia.gov.in
After registration, log in and apply for the apprenticeship openings under “RITES Limited.”
Step 2: Submit Documents Through RITES Application Form
After applying on the portal, candidates must upload scanned documents through RITES’ form at:
https://apprentice.rites.com:444/ApprenticeForm
Documents must be uploaded as one single PDF, maximum size 10 MB, only once

FAQ
Is there any written test?
No. Selection is based only on marks in the qualifying examination
Will apprenticeship guarantee a job in RITES?
No. RITES has no obligation to provide employment after the apprenticeship period
How long is the RITES Apprenticeship?
The duration is one year.
